My Buying Guides on Green Black Walnut Hulls

What I Look for First

When I shop for green black walnut hulls, I first check whether they are truly green and freshly harvested. I want hulls that look vibrant, moist, and not overly dried out, because freshness usually matters if I plan to use them for tinctures, dyes, or other natural preparations. I also pay attention to whether the product is whole, cut, or powdered, since that affects how easy it is for me to use.

Why I Buy Them

I usually consider green black walnut hulls for traditional herbal use, natural dyeing, or homemade preparations. Before buying, I make sure I understand what I need them for, because the best form depends on the purpose. For example, whole hulls work well for storage, while cut or powdered hulls may be more convenient for quick use.

Freshness and Quality

For me, quality starts with appearance and smell. I prefer hulls that are free from mold, excessive dirt, or signs of decay. If the seller provides harvest dates or processing details, I find that very helpful. I also like products that are dried properly if they are not sold fresh, because poor drying can affect both quality and shelf life.

Organic and Sourcing Details

I always check where the hulls come from. If possible, I choose organically sourced products or those harvested from clean, pesticide-free areas. I feel more confident buying from sellers who are transparent about sourcing and handling. Knowing the origin helps me trust the product more.

Packaging and Storage

I prefer packaging that protects the hulls from moisture and light. Resealable bags or airtight containers are ideal for me, especially if I am buying in larger amounts. Good packaging helps preserve freshness and makes storage easier once I bring the product home.

Form and Convenience

I think about how I will use the hulls before I buy. Whole hulls are better if I want flexibility, but cut or powdered hulls save me time. If I need them for tea, extracts, or dye projects, I choose the form that matches my routine and reduces preparation work.

Price and Value

I compare prices carefully, but I do not choose the cheapest option automatically. In my experience, better quality often costs a little more. I look at the amount, freshness, sourcing, and packaging to decide whether the price is fair. For me, value matters more than price alone.

Seller Reputation

I like buying from sellers with clear product descriptions and good customer feedback. Reviews help me understand whether the hulls arrived fresh and matched the listing. If a seller answers questions quickly and provides useful details, I usually trust them more.

Safety Considerations

I always remember that green black walnut hulls can stain skin, clothing, and surfaces easily. I handle them carefully and store them away from anything I do not want marked. I also make sure I understand any possible sensitivities before using them, especially if I plan to use them in herbal preparations.
